The Department of Energy (DOE) Office of Science, through its High Energy Physics (HEP) program, is seeking proposals for a traineeship initiative focused on Computational High Energy Physics. The core goal of this opportunity is workforce development: building a strong pipeline of graduate-level talent with practical skills in software and computing as they are used in particle physics and closely related areas. Rather than funding standalone research projects, the program is designed to support structured academic training that prepares students to contribute effectively to modern HEP efforts where advanced computing, data handling, and software engineering are essential.
This funding opportunity (DE-FOA-0002743) is offered as a discretionary award using a cooperative agreement mechanism, which typically means DOE expects an active partnership role during the project period compared to a standard grant. DOE anticipates making up to two awards total, with an award ceiling of $5,000,000. Awards are expected to run for up to five years, and the program may be renewable for a second term, signaling an interest in establishing durable, multi-year training programs rather than short, one-off efforts.
Eligible applicants are institutions of higher education, including both public/state-controlled universities and private universities. Applications may come from a single university or from teams/consortia of universities, which allows institutions to pool expertise and build broader, more comprehensive traineeship structures. The funded traineeship programs are expected to cover key student support costs, specifically tuition, stipends, and travel for students who are enrolled in defined academic tracks aimed at computational training for HEP. In addition to direct student support, the DOE also allows modest funding for curriculum development and for program administration, recognizing that high-quality training programs often require coordinated course design, mentorship structures, and sustained management.
A central boundary of the opportunity is that it is not meant to fund dedicated research and development of new software or computing technologies. In other words, while students may learn and train using relevant tools and may engage with computationally intensive HEP contexts as part of their education, proposals should not be framed as research programs whose main deliverable is new HEP software or new computing technology. DOE notes that those kinds of technology-development efforts belong under the separate Computational HEP subprogram, not under this traineeship solicitation. This traineeship is therefore best understood as an education-and-training investment: strengthening graduate programs, building curricula, supporting students financially, and producing graduates equipped to advance particle physics through strong computational and software capabilities.
Administratively, the opportunity is categorized under Science and Technology and other Research and Development, with CFDA number 81.049, and it was originally posted on April 28, 2022 with an original closing date of June 30, 2022.Apply for DE FOA 0002743
